We are seeking a detail-oriented and adaptable Tax & Treasury executive to join our team in the UK. This senior-level role will lead tax and treasury functions across the UK, EMEA and APAC, collaborating closely with internal finance, accounting, legal, and operations teams, as well as external service providers. The ideal candidate will bring deep expertise in international tax, treasury operations, and financial reporting under both US GAAP and local statutory frameworks.

Key Responsibilities

  • Oversee global foreign tax compliance, reporting, and planning
  • Manage corporate tax, transfer pricing, indirect tax (VAT, etc.), international tax matters, and tax provision process
  • Implement transfer pricing policies and tax planning for mergers, acquisitions, and other strategic transactions
  • Monitor and interpret evolving tax legislation (e.g. Pillar 2 updates) across relevant jurisdictions
  • Partner with external advisors to ensure accurate and timely filings and deliverables
  • Work cross-functionally with legal, finance, audit, and operations teams to ensure compliance and support for business model
  • Assist with the annual tax provision process with external providers to ensure accurate and timely reporting
  • Collaborate with accounting and finance teams to support audit and reporting cycles
  • Assist Corporate Treasury with cash flow forecasting, FX risk management, and capital structure planning across EMEA & APAC
  • Maintain and enhance banking relationships and treasury controls
  • Support strategic treasury initiatives aligned with global financial goals

Basic Qualifications

  • Minimum 10 years of progressive experience in tax and treasury
  • Strong working knowledge of EMEA tax frameworks, and international tax principles
  • Deep understanding of US GAAP, local GAAP, and statutory accounting
  • Fluency in English required
  • Strong communicator across functions and geographies
  • Proven ability to manage external advisors and banking relationships effectively
  • Experience leading or supporting tax implications of M&A, restructuring, or divestiture activities

Preferred Qualifications

  • Familiarity with ERP or treasury systems is a plus but not required
  • Professional certification such as ACA, ACCA, CPA, CTA, or equivalent international tax qualification
  • Experience working in a multinational, matrixed organization with complex legal entity structures
  • Working knowledge of US international tax concepts (e.g., GILTI, Subpart F, foreign tax credits)
  • Fluency in an additional European or APAC language (e.g., French, German, Mandarin) is a plus

About Jeppesen ForeFlight

Jeppesen ForeFlight is a leading provider of innovative aviation software solutions, serving the Commercial, Business, Military, and General Aviation sectors globally. Combining Jeppesen’s 90-year legacy of accurate aeronautical data with ForeFlight’s expertise in cutting-edge aviation technology, the company delivers an integrated suite of tools designed to enhance safety, improve operational efficiency, and sharpen decision-making.
